TOWN AND COUNTRY PLANNING ACT 1990

THE SECRETARY OF STATE hereby gives notice that he has made an Order under Section 247 of the above Act entitled “The Stopping up of Highway (Yorkshire & The Humber) (No. 57) Order 2009” authorising the stopping up of an eastern part width of Hall Lane, abutting the western boundary of Corner Cottage, at Brafferton in the District of Hambleton to enable the development described in the Schedule to this notice to be carried out in accordance with planning permission granted to Mr & Mrs P Wright by Hambleton District Council on 5 May 2009 under reference 09/00519/FUL.

COPIES OF THE ORDER MAY BE OBTAINED, free of charge, on application to the Secretary of State, addressed to the National Transport Casework Team, Government Office for the North East, Citygate, Gallowgate, Newcastle upon Tyne NE1 4WH (quoting reference NATTRAN/Y&H/S247/122) and may be inspected at all reasonable hours c/o Heather Raines at Helperby Post Office, Main Street, Helperby, YO61 2NT .

ANY PERSON AGGRIEVED BY THE ORDER and desiring to question the validity thereof, or of any provision contained therein, on the ground that it is not within the powers of the above Act or that any requirement of that Act or of any regulation made thereunder has not been complied with in relation to the Order, may, within 6 weeks of the 23 December 2009 apply to the High Court for the suspension or quashing of the Order or of any provision contained therein.

The SCHEDULE

Planning permission is granted for alterations and extensions to existing dwelling and construction of a boundary wall as amended by plan received by Hambleton District Council on 9 and 21 April 2009 at Corner Cottage, The Orchards, Braffterton, North Yorkshire.
